PEOPLE v. GROOS


53 Misc.2d 185 (1967)

The People of the State of New York, Plaintiff, v. Alfred Groos, Defendant.

District Court of the County of Suffolk, First District.

March 3, 1967


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Louis J. Caligiuri for defendant. George J. Aspland, District Attorney (John G. Ehrlich of counsel), for plaintiff.


ERNEST L. SIGNORELLI, J.

The defendant in this case was convicted after trial by jury, of the misdemeanor of driving while intoxicated. Subsequent thereto, and prior to the pronouncement of sentence, the defendant moved for an order for an arrest of judgment upon the ground that the information upon which this trial was had is defective, and that therefore, this court in fact never had jurisdiction of the matter...
